How 311 Code Enforcement Actually Works in Practice

At its core, 311 code enforcement is a system that allows residents to report non-emergency issues, such as noise, property maintenance, or zoning concerns, which are then reviewed by city officials. When exploring Discover the Secrets Behind 311 Code Police Enforcement in Your Community, it helps to understand that these processes are typically governed by local ordinances and standardized procedures. For example, a neighbor might report a loud party through the 311 app, and the information is logged, categorized, and routed to the appropriate department for follow-up. Officers or inspectors may review the case, check past records, and decide whether a warning, notice, or further action is needed based on the specific rules in that area. The system is designed to balance accountability with fairness, ensuring that responses are consistent and tied to clear criteria. Understanding this workflow can help people feel more confident when they encounter or use these systems.

Common Misunderstandings to Clear Up

Misinformation can spread quickly when topics like police enforcement and zoning rules become conversation points, especially through short-form videos or unverified social posts. One widespread misunderstanding is that 311 reports directly result in aggressive policing or immediate penalties, when in reality most cases are handled through warnings, mediation, or education when possible. Another myth is that the system is biased or easily manipulated for personal gain, which overlooks the checks, reviews, and documentation that typically surround each case. People may also assume that all cities handle things the same way, not realizing that laws, training, and protocols differ depending on location. By focusing on facts and citing publicly available policies, it becomes easier to correct these myths and build long-term trust between residents and local institutions.
